# Client setup for the cron drift investigation on the Quellhaven scheduler.
# We poll the internal TickTrace service every five minutes to compare
# expected versus actual job start times across all worker nodes.
# Please don't change the polling interval without asking first — it
# affects the drift baseline. The TickTrace service key we use follows.

API key for fafof-yahig: qvz15-gOanHnaz707fNoQ

**Ticket SEAT-238: prod env misconfigured for seat-map renderer**

The Orpheline Theatre seat-map renderer is drawing the fallback grid in production because `VENUE_LAYOUT_URL` points at the retired staging bucket. For review: the fix swaps the URL to the live layout service and re-adds the fetch credential that was dropped during the env migration. Both changes are in this PR's env diff. The credential line goes at the end of `.env.prod`:

secret setting of yagep-bahif: LEDGER_TOKEN8=7eb0ad88

New schema versions must be backward compatible; the registry rejects breaking changes automatically, and overrides require approval from two registry owners. When a producer reports a rejected registration, first check the compatibility report in the registry UI rather than inspecting the schema by hand — the report names the exact incompatible field. Escalation paths, owner rotation, and the override procedure are documented on the internal page below.

runbook for yahop-hawif: https://confluence.zemvarlabs.internal/pages/pages/browse/c89f8afc